Bodrum

Bodrum is a city on the Bodrum Peninsula, stretching from Turkey's southwest coast into the Aegean Sea. The city features twin bays with views of Bodrum Castle. This medieval fortress was built partly with stones from the Mausoleum at Halicarnassus, one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World, completed in the 4th century B.C. The city is also a gateway for nearby beach towns and resorts. Although more than a million tourists flock to its beaches, boutique hotels, trendy restaurants, and clubs each summer, the town of Bodrum (ancient Halicarnassus) never seems to lose its cool. More than any other Turkish seaside getaway, it has an enigmatic elegance that pervades it. The evocative castle and the ancient ruins around town also help keep Bodrum a discerning step above the rest.

Zadar

You'll find Zadar in northern Dalmatia, Croatia. It is located on the Adriatic Sea and is the center of Zadar County. It is both the historic center for the region and the seat of the Roman Catholic Archdiocese of Zadar. There are a handful of sights around town, most of which can be explored on foot.

The climate for the city is a mix between humid subtropical and a Mediterranean climate. The winters are usually mild and wet, and the summers are humid and warm. The hottest months are July and August when temperatures can exceed 30 degrees Celsius. Average yearly rainfall usually exceeds 917 mm. Fall months often remain warm and temperatures are often around 30 degrees Celsius as well. In general, the temperatures rarely drop below freezing, even during the coldest month of January. The rainiest months are October and November, although winter is considered the wet season. July is usually the driest month. Water temperatures are around 25 degrees Celsius in July and August and it may be possible to swim any time between May and October.

Which place is cheaper, Zadar or Bodrum?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ations. These travel costs come from the actual spending of real travelers.

The average daily cost (per person) in Bodrum is $86, while the average daily cost in Zadar is $129.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Bodrum and Zadar in more detail.

When is the best time to visit Bodrum or Zadar?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Bodrum or Zadar in the Summer?

Both Zadar and Bodrum during the summer are popular places to visit. Furthermore, many visitors come to Zadar in the summer for the beaches, snorkeling, and the family-friendly experiences.

Bodrum is around the same temperature as Zadar in the summer. The daily temperature in Bodrum averages around 27°C (81°F) in July, and Zadar fluctuates around 26°C (80°F).

Bodrum usually gets less rain in July than Zadar. Bodrum gets 1 mm (0 in) of rain, while Zadar receives 28 mm (1.1 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Bodrum or Zadar in the Autumn?

The autumn attracts plenty of travelers to both Bodrum and Zadar. Furthermore, most visitors come to Zadar for the shopping scene and the natural beauty of the area during these months.

In the autumn, Bodrum is around the same temperature as Zadar. Typically, the autumn temperatures in Bodrum in October average around 19°C (66°F), and Zadar averages at about 18°C (64°F).

In October, Bodrum usually receives less rain than Zadar. Bodrum gets 29 mm (1.1 in) of rain, while Zadar receives 79 mm (3.1 in) of rain each month for the autumn.

Should I visit Bodrum or Zadar in the Winter?

The winter brings many poeple to Bodrum as well as Zadar. Additionally, the winter months attract visitors to Zadar because of the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ine.

In January, Bodrum is generally a little warmer than Zadar. Daily temperatures in Bodrum average around 10°C (50°F), and Zadar fluctuates around 8°C (47°F).

Bodrum receives a lot of rain in the winter. Bodrum usually gets more rain in January than Zadar. Bodrum gets 149 mm (5.9 in) of rain, while Zadar receives 83 mm (3.3 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Bodrum or Zadar in the Spring?

Both Zadar and Bodrum are popular destinations to visit in the spring with plenty of activities. Also, the beaches and the natural beauty are the main draw to Zadar this time of year.

Bodrum is around the same temperature as Zadar in the spring. The daily temperature in Bodrum averages around 15°C (59°F) in April, and Zadar fluctuates around 15°C (59°F).

In April, Bodrum usually receives less rain than Zadar. Bodrum gets 32 mm (1.3 in) of rain, while Zadar receives 66 mm (2.6 in) of rain each month for the spring.

Typical Weather for Zadar and Bodrum

Bodrum Zadar
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 10°C (50°F) 149 mm (5.9 in) 8°C (47°F) 83 mm (3.3 in)
Feb 10°C (50°F) 103 mm (4.1 in) 9°C (48°F) 68 mm (2.7 in)
Mar 12°C (53°F) 86 mm (3.4 in) 11°C (52°F) 75 mm (3 in)
Apr 15°C (59°F) 32 mm (1.3 in) 15°C (59°F) 66 mm (2.6 in)
May 19°C (67°F) 16 mm (0.6 in) 20°C (67°F) 56 mm (2.2 in)
Jun 24°C (75°F) 3 mm (0.1 in) 23°C (74°F) 51 mm (2 in)
Jul 27°C (81°F) 1 mm (0 in) 26°C (80°F) 28 mm (1.1 in)
Aug 27°C (81°F) 1 mm (0 in) 26°C (79°F) 50 mm (2 in)
Sep 24°C (75°F) 23 mm (0.9 in) 22°C (72°F) 61 mm (2.4 in)
Oct 19°C (66°F) 29 mm (1.1 in) 18°C (64°F) 79 mm (3.1 in)
Nov 14°C (58°F) 110 mm (4.3 in) 13°C (56°F) 108 mm (4.3 in)
Dec 12°C (53°F) 164 mm (6.5 in) 10°C (49°F) 100 mm (3.9 in)
